Sequence Input Instructions Section 3-2
TR0 to TR15 output
Duplication
A TR bit address cannot be repeated within the same block in a program with
many output branches, as shown in the following diagram. It can, however, be
used again in a different block.
3-2-12 NOT: NOT(520)
Purpose Reverses the execution condition.
Ladder Symbol
Variations
Applicable Program Areas
Description NOT(520) is placed between an execution condition and another instruction to
invert the execution condition.
Flags There are no flags affected by NOT(520)
Precautions NOT(520) is an intermediate instruction, i.e., it cannot be used as a right-hand
instruction. Be sure to program a right-hand instruction after NOT(520).
Example NOT(520) reverses the execution condition in the following example.
